Cracking the ‘Embellish’ Crossword Clue
At its core, ’embellish’ is a verb. This means it describes an action! When we embellish, we might add decorative details to make something more attractive, like adorning a plain dress with beads. Alternatively, it can mean adding extra, often untrue, details to a story to make it sound more exciting, just like a storyteller enhancing a tale.
Knowing ’embellish’ is a verb is a crucial hint for solving. If the crossword clue uses ’embellish,’ your answer will also be a verb. For the decorative meaning, think ‘decorate,’ ‘adorn,’ ‘garnish,’ or ‘gild.’ If the clue hints at storytelling, answers like ‘exaggerate,’ ’embroider,’ or ‘elaborate’ could be perfect. Always ensure the part of speech aligns!
So, how might a crossword clue present ’embellish’? You might see ‘Adorn a plain dress’ (answer: DECORATE), or ‘Gild the lily’ (answer: ENHANCE). For the storytelling aspect, a clue could be ‘Make a tall tale taller’ (answer: EXAGGERATE), or ‘Add colorful details to a story’ (answer: EMBROIDER). The surrounding words in the clue are your best friend for narrowing down the exact meaning needed.
When tackling any verb clue, remember to consider its tense. Is the clue in the past tense (’embellished’)? Then your answer should also be a past tense verb. Is it a present participle (’embellishing’)? Look for another ‘-ing’ word. Paying close attention to these grammatical details is a hallmark of skilled crossword solvers and truly unlocks many puzzles.
